- Можно ли запустить xcode на Windows?
- Возможно ли запустить Xcode на Windows?
- Решение для запуска Xcode на Windows
- Преимущества и недостатки запуска Xcode на Windows
- Преимущества запуска Xcode на Windows
- Недостатки запуска Xcode на Windows
- Альтернативные инструменты для разработки iOS на Windows
- Сравнение различных инструментов для разработки iOS на Windows
- Выбор лучшего инструмента для разработки iOS на Windows
- Рекомендации по использованию Xcode на Windows
- Заключение
Можно ли запустить xcode на Windows?
Если вы разработчик iOS или macOS, вам, вероятно, известна польза и удобство Xcode — интегрированной среды разработки (IDE) от Apple. Однако, много людей, которые хотят попробовать свои силы в разработке приложений для данных платформ, задаются вопросом: будет ли Xcode работать на Windows?
Короткий ответ — нет, Xcode не предназначен для работы на операционной системе Windows. Он разработан специально для использования на компьютерах Mac, поскольку включает в себя инструменты и API (Application Programming Interface), связанные с операционными системами iOS и macOS.
Официально Xcode доступен только для скачивания и установки на Mac. Это может быть разочаровывающим для некоторых разработчиков, которые предпочитают работать на Windows или у них уже есть устройство с этой операционной системой.
Однако, это не означает, что вы не можете разрабатывать приложения для iOS и macOS, если у вас нет Mac. Существуют альтернативы для разработки на Windows, такие как использование среды разработки Xamarin, которая позволяет разрабатывать мобильные приложения для iOS и Android на Windows. Также существуют онлайн-сервисы, которые позволяют разрабатывать приложения, не требуя установки Xcode на вашем компьютере.
В зависимости от ваших потребностей и предпочтений, возможно, вам будет необходимо найти и использовать альтернативные методы разработки приложений для iOS и macOS на Windows. В любом случае, помните, что Xcode — это не единственный путь к разработке приложений для Apple платформ, и сегодня существует множество инструментов и ресурсов, которые помогут вам начать свое путешествие в мир разработки приложений, даже если у вас нет доступа к Mac.
В следующей статье мы рассмотрим некоторые альтернативные методы и инструменты, которые могут помочь вам разрабатывать приложения для iOS и macOS на Windows, так что оставайтесь на связи.
Возможно ли запустить Xcode на Windows?
К сожалению, официально Xcode не поддерживает операционную систему Windows. Это означает, что невозможно установить и запустить Xcode на компьютере, работающем на Windows. Однако, не все потеряно. Возможно, существуют альтернативные пути, которые помогут вам разрабатывать приложения для iOS даже на Windows.
Один из способов обойти эту проблему — использовать виртуальные машины или эмуляторы, которые позволяют запускать macOS на Windows-компьютере. Самый популярный вариант — использование программы VMware или VirtualBox, чтобы создать виртуальную машину с macOS. Затем вы можете установить Xcode на эту виртуальную машину и начать разрабатывать приложения.
Однако, стоит отметить, что запуск Xcode на виртуальной машине может быть нестабильным и требовать значительных вычислительных ресурсов. Кроме того, это может быть незаконным, так как Apple может запретить использование macOS на неавторизованных компьютерах.
В общем, возможно запустить Xcode на Windows, но это требует дополнительных шагов и может быть ненадежным. Если у вас есть возможность, рекомендуется использовать Mac-компьютер для разработки приложений для iOS, чтобы обеспечить стабильность, совместимость и соблюдение лицензионных соглашений Apple.
Решение для запуска Xcode на Windows
Можно ли запустить Xcode, интегрированную среду разработки Apple, на компьютерах с операционной системой Windows? Если вы разработчик iOS или macOS, вам, скорее всего, придется столкнуться с этим вопросом. Существует несколько способов обойти ограничения и запустить Xcode на компьютерах без macOS.
Первый способ — использовать виртуальные машины. Xcode предназначен для работы только на macOS, но вы можете установить виртуальную машину, на которой будет запускаться macOS. Это позволит вам использовать Xcode на компьютере с Windows. Однако, установка и настройка виртуальной машины может быть сложной и требовать значительных ресурсов.
Второй способ — использовать онлайн-сервисы. Существуют онлайн-сервисы, которые предоставляют доступ к запуску Xcode через удаленный сервер Mac. Вы можете использовать эти сервисы, чтобы разрабатывать приложения в Xcode, не имея собственного устройства с macOS. Однако, такие сервисы часто являются платными и могут быть ограничены по функциональности или доступу к ресурсам.
Независимо от выбранного способа, важно помнить о том, что запуск Xcode на Windows может быть более сложным и неудобным, чем работа непосредственно на устройстве с macOS. Какой бы способ вы ни выбрали, учтите, что он может потребовать определенных компромиссов в производительности и функциональности.
Преимущества и недостатки запуска Xcode на Windows
Преимущества запуска Xcode на Windows
- Больше возможностей для разработки: Запуск Xcode на Windows позволяет разработчикам иметь доступ к инструментам и ресурсам, предоставляемым Xcode. Это дает им возможность разрабатывать и тестировать приложения для iOS и macOS прямо на своем Windows-компьютере, не прибегая к использованию Mac.
- Удобство и привычность: Для тех, кто уже привык и комфортно работает на Windows, запуск Xcode на этой операционной системе может быть удобным решением. Это позволяет сохранить привычную среду разработки и не тратить время на адаптацию к новой системе.
- Снижение затрат: Покупка Mac-компьютера может оказаться дорогостоящим вложением для разработчика, особенно для тех, кто только начинает свой путь в разработке приложений. Запуск Xcode на Windows помогает снизить затраты, так как не требует покупки дополнительного оборудования.
Недостатки запуска Xcode на Windows
- Ограниченные возможности тестирования на реальных устройствах: Если вы запускаете Xcode на Windows, вы не сможете проводить прямые тесты на реальных устройствах iOS и macOS, так как Xcode работает исключительно на Mac-компьютерах. Это может ограничить возможности разработчика для достоверной проверки функциональности приложений на разных устройствах.
- Ограниченный доступ к последним обновлениям и инструментам: Apple обычно предоставляет доступ к последним обновлениям и инструментам разработки только для пользователей Mac. Запуск Xcode на Windows означает, что вы можете отстать от последних технологических новинок и не иметь доступа к новым функциям.
- Потенциальные проблемы совместимости: Запуск Xcode на Windows может вызвать проблемы совместимости между программным обеспечением Windows и Xcode. Это может привести к нестабильности работы приложений и возможным ошибкам при сборке и тестировании.
В итоге, запуск Xcode на Windows имеет как свои преимущества, так и недостатки. Разработчики должны тщательно взвешивать эти факторы перед принятием решения. Возможно, более надежным и удобным решением будет приобретение Mac-компьютера для разработки приложений для iOS и macOS.
Альтернативные инструменты для разработки iOS на Windows
Если вы хотите разрабатывать приложения для iOS, но у вас нет доступа к компьютеру Mac, не отчаивайтесь! Существуют альтернативные инструменты, которые позволяют вам создавать iOS-приложения даже на Windows. В этой статье мы рассмотрим несколько таких инструментов и расскажем о их возможностях.
1. Xamarin
Одним из самых популярных инструментов для разработки многоплатформенных приложений является Xamarin. Это фреймворк, который позволяет вам писать код на языке C#, который затем компилируется в нативный код для каждой платформы, включая iOS.
2. PhoneGap
Еще одним возможным вариантом является PhoneGap (также известный как Apache Cordova). PhoneGap позволяет использовать веб-технологии, такие как HTML, CSS и JavaScript, для создания кросс-платформенных приложений. Он также поддерживает iOS и позволяет вам разрабатывать приложения прямо на компьютере с Windows.
Это всего лишь некоторые из альтернативных инструментов для разработки iOS на Windows. Несмотря на ограничения, с которыми вы можете столкнуться при использовании этих инструментов, они все же предоставляют возможность создавать iOS-приложения без необходимости в компьютере Mac. Выберите тот инструмент, который больше всего соответствует вашим потребностям и начинайте разрабатывать ваше первое iOS-приложение прямо сейчас!
Сравнение различных инструментов для разработки iOS на Windows
1. Xamarin:
Одним из наиболее популярных инструментов для разработки кросс-платформенных приложений для iOS на Windows является Xamarin. Xamarin позволяет разработчикам писать код на C# и использовать его для создания приложений для различных платформ, включая iOS. С помощью Xamarin можно разрабатывать приложения для iOS с использованием Visual Studio на Windows. Также Xamarin обеспечивает доступ к всем функциональным возможностям iOS, включая использование Objective-C и Swift.
2. React Native:
Еще одним популярным инструментом для разработки приложений для iOS на Windows является React Native. React Native — это фреймворк, разработанный компанией Facebook, который позволяет создавать мобильные приложения с использованием JavaScript. С помощью React Native можно разрабатывать приложения для iOS и Android на ОС Windows. React Native позволяет переиспользовать большую часть кода между различными платформами, что делает процесс разработки более эффективным и экономит время разработчиков.
3. Flutter:
Flutter — это еще один популярный инструмент для разработки кросс-платформенных приложений для iOS на Windows. Flutter использует язык программирования Dart и позволяет создавать высокопроизводительные приложения с привлекательным пользовательским интерфейсом. С помощью Flutter можно разрабатывать приложения для iOS, Android, а также веб-приложения. Он предоставляет широкие возможности для создания анимаций и пользовательского интерфейса и обеспечивает хорошую производительность приложений.
Каждый из этих инструментов имеет свои особенности и преимущества, и выбор инструмента зависит от предпочтений и требований каждого разработчика. Независимо от выбранного инструмента, разработчики на Windows теперь имеют возможность разрабатывать приложения для iOS, не имея доступа к Mac-компьютерам и официальной среде разработки Xcode.
Выбор лучшего инструмента для разработки iOS на Windows
Если вы заинтересованы в разработке приложений для iOS, но у вас есть компьютер с операционной системой Windows, вам, возможно, интересно узнать, какой инструмент выбрать для разработки. Ведь Xcode, официальная интегрированная среда разработки для iOS, доступна только для macOS. Однако, не беспокойтесь, вам доступны несколько альтернатив, которые позволят вам создавать приложения для iOS на Windows.
Одним из наиболее популярных инструментов для разработки iOS на Windows является Xamarin. Это кросс-платформенная среда разработки, основанная на языке программирования C#, который позволяет разрабатывать приложения для iOS, Android и Windows. Xamarin позволяет использовать все возможности iOS SDK, а также предоставляет множество готовых компонентов и библиотек для упрощения разработки.
Еще одним популярным инструментом является React Native, который позволяет разрабатывать кросс-платформенные приложения для iOS и Android с использованием JavaScript. React Native предлагает простой и интуитивный подход к разработке, а также обеспечивает высокую производительность и быструю загрузку приложений. С его помощью вы можете создавать потрясающие приложения для iOS на компьютере с Windows.
- Перечислим преимущества разработки iOS на Windows:
- Разнообразие инструментов. Несмотря на то, что Xcode является официальным инструментом разработки для iOS, существуют альтернативные инструменты, которые предлагают разнообразные функциональные возможности.
- Кросс-платформенность. Некоторые инструменты, такие как Xamarin и React Native, позволяют разрабатывать не только для iOS, но и для других платформ, что упрощает разработку многоплатформенных приложений.
- Простота использования. Альтернативные инструменты обеспечивают более простой и интуитивный подход к разработке, что может быть особенно полезно для новичков.
Рекомендации по использованию Xcode на Windows
Первый и наиболее популярный способ — использование виртуальной машины с macOS на вашем компьютере с Windows. Вы можете установить программу виртуализации, такую как VirtualBox или VMware, и загрузить в нее образ macOS. После установки macOS на виртуальную машину вы сможете установить Xcode и начать разработку приложений.
Еще один способ — удаленный доступ к компьютеру Mac. Если у вас есть доступ к Mac, вы можете настроить удаленное подключение и работать с Xcode на Windows через удаленный рабочий стол. Для этого вам понадобится программное обеспечение для удаленного доступа, такое как TeamViewer или AnyDesk. После установки программного обеспечения на оба компьютера вы сможете подключиться к Mac и использовать Xcode на Windows.
Наконец, третий вариант — использование онлайн-среды разработки. Существуют веб-платформы, которые предоставляют вам возможность разрабатывать приложения для iOS прямо в браузере. Некоторые из этих платформ включают Cloud9, Codenvy и Xcode Playground. Хотя этот вариант не идеален и может быть ограничен в функциональности, он является хорошей альтернативой для разработчиков, которые не имеют доступа к компьютеру с macOS.
Заключение
В этой статье мы рассмотрели процесс установки Xcode на Windows с использованием виртуальных машин. Несмотря на то, что Xcode предназначен для разработки приложений для операционной системы iOS и macOS, с помощью виртуальных машин можно создать среду, в которой будет возможно установить и использовать Xcode на компьютере с Windows.
Установка Xcode на Windows может быть сложной и требует тщательного следования инструкциям. Но благодаря использованию виртуальных машин, разработчики, которые не имеют доступа к компьютеру Mac, могут все же воспользоваться возможностями Xcode и создавать приложения для iOS и macOS.
Однако следует помнить, что использование виртуальных машин может снизить производительность и скорость работы Xcode на Windows. Также, разработчики могут столкнуться с определенными ограничениями и сложностями при развертывании виртуальной машины.
В целом, установка Xcode на Windows с использованием виртуальных машин является вариантом для тех, кто хочет начать разрабатывать приложения для iOS и macOS, но не имеет доступа к устройствам от Apple. Этот метод позволяет сделать первые шаги в мире разработки приложений без необходимости приобретения дорогостоящего оборудования, но требует определенного уровня технических навыков и некоторого терпения.